Can anyone from a Wisconsin institution shed some light on this?

We want to charge an early termination fee on a line of credit. The customer can pay down the line at anytime, but if they pay it off within 2 years, they would be subject to a $250 fee. We would disclose this at application and on the note.

I can't find this specifically in WI statutes. I'm wondering if we are limited to charging a certain dollar amount as well. I did find a reference to a merchant being able to retain a loan administration fee if it met certain conditions (422.209).

If you have a variable rate HELOC, look at 138.056(3) Fees and Penalties prohibited. This restricts charging prepayment fees.
